Sewer Pipe Cleaning in Austin, TX
Sewer pipe cleaning services focus on removing blockages, buildup, and debris from the main sewer lines that connect a property to the municipal sewer system. These services typically address issues such as slow drains, backups, or foul odors that indicate a clog or obstruction within the underground piping. Projects can include clearing out tree root intrusions, grease buildup, or accumulated debris in both residential and commercial sewer lines, helping to restore proper flow and prevent more serious plumbing problems.
Homeowners and property owners should understand that sewer pipe cleaning is often part of routine maintenance or a response to specific plumbing issues. It is important to identify whether the problem is localized or widespread, as well as to consider the age and condition of the sewer lines. Proper assessment can determine if cleaning alone is sufficient or if additional repairs or replacements are necessary to ensure the long-term functionality of the sewer system.

Sewer Pipe Cleaning Questions
What are common signs that sewer pipes need cleaning? Signs include slow drains, gurgling sounds, and unpleasant odors coming from the plumbing system.
How does sewer pipe cleaning improve plumbing performance? It removes blockages and buildup, helping drains flow smoothly and preventing backups.
What types of projects typically require sewer pipe cleaning? Projects often involve clearing clogged main lines, addressing recurring backups, or preparing pipes for repairs.
